The Twentieth Century Club of Garrettsville celebrate the closing of the 2024-2025 club year with the traditional Spring Party in the Aerie 2705 dining area of the Garrettsville Eagles club. Following the appetizers arranged on the tables, the delicious meal was served buffet-style . Diners were seated at tables adorned with flowers primarily of the club colors–yellow & white. The lovely cake for dessert was also done in white with yellow roses.

Members were asked to complete questionnaires on their participation for the coming club year–programs, venues, etc. Anne Rubin was the winner of the contest on knowledge of club activities & history.

Installation of officers then took place: Connie Crate installed Sharon Miller, as president, Sharon Miller stalled Marlene Szabaga as vice president, Nasreen Kirko installed Anne Rubin as secretary, Carol Smith installed Connie Pesecky as treasurer. Installing officers lit candles and presented yellow roses to the incoming officers. Outgoing president Connie Crate presented remembrances to officers of the past year. Nasreen Kitko was honored for her enthusiastic participation in virtually all things of the Twentieth Century since her first days as a member. Brava !!!

The next meeting of the group will be the annual Summer Get Together, to be announced.

Since the group was started in 1901, it will be the anniversary of 125 (or 126 years, but who’s counting?) as an organization.
